Your doctor has suggested you have a High Altitude Simulation Test as part of the evaluation at National Jewish Health. A High Altitude Simulation Test (HAST) is a test to determine if you need supplemental oxygen when you fly on an airplane or go to a higher altitude. The hypoxia altitude simulation test provides a simple way to identify those patients at risk by simulating conditions encountered at high altitude.
